Discrete element model development of ZTA ceramic granular powder using micro computed tomography
Discrete element model development of ZTA ceramic granular powder using micro computed tomography is a scholarly work, published in 2018 in ''Advanced Powder Technology''. In the work, 3D geometric parameters of zirconia toughened alumina (ZTA) granules in terms of their shape, size and spatial distribution are obtained using state of the art micro computed tomography (μCT).
